Convert Like a Scholar: Contemporary to Early English
Embarking on the task of translating from English into Ancient English requires far beyond simple word replacement; it demands a careful understanding of grammatical structures, cultural nuances, and the development of language. Think about that Old English differed significantly from present-day version, lacking many familiar elements and employing a complex system of inflections. Therefore, a true translation necessitates not just finding similar copyright, but reconstructing the original intention within the framework of an antediluvian syntax and a vastly distinct worldview. This skill involves consulting dictionaries of Old English, meticulously analyzing sentence construction, and deeply engaging with the period's literature to achieve a truly authentic rendering.

Deciphering the Ages: Medieval English to Modern English
Navigating the shift from ancient English to the current language can be a difficult endeavor. Many phrases and copyright that were widespread in the medieval period now seem vague to the average reader. The grammar itself underwent a major evolution, with changes in verb conjugation and sentence order making texts from the 14th era appear quite unlike . Understanding these bygone linguistic changes illuminates not only the tongue itself, but also offers a insight into the culture and society of the time.
